如何在点击 fancytree.js 的第二级时提醒消息
how to alert a message when click on the second level on fancytree.js
我正在使用 fancytree.js 我想在点击节点时提醒消息。但不是所有节点。就在点击第二层的节点时。例子
<ul>
<li>1</li>
<ul>
<li>1.1</li>
<li>1.2</li>
</ul>
<li>2</li>
<ul>
<li>1.1</li>
<li>1.2</li>
</ul>
<li>3</li>
</ul>
我只想在单击 1.1 和 1.2 或 2.1 和 2.2 时发出警报
$(document) . ready(function () {
var data = '{{ path('gouvernorat_map') }}';
$("#filter_switches") . fancytree({
source: {
url:data
},
icon: false,
keyboard: true,
quicksearch: false,
tooltip: false,
click: function (event, data) {
alert(data . node + '---' + data . node . key + '---' + data . node . title + '---');
}
});
});
this alert when i click in any level. so how can i did it?
您可以使用data.node.getLevel()
从任何节点询问级别。如果将其放入 if 语句中,则可以按级别过滤。
有关详细信息,请参阅 the documentation of fancytree
祝你好运
我正在使用 fancytree.js 我想在点击节点时提醒消息。但不是所有节点。就在点击第二层的节点时。例子
<ul>
<li>1</li>
<ul>
<li>1.1</li>
<li>1.2</li>
</ul>
<li>2</li>
<ul>
<li>1.1</li>
<li>1.2</li>
</ul>
<li>3</li>
</ul>
我只想在单击 1.1 和 1.2 或 2.1 和 2.2 时发出警报
$(document) . ready(function () {
var data = '{{ path('gouvernorat_map') }}';
$("#filter_switches") . fancytree({
source: {
url:data
},
icon: false,
keyboard: true,
quicksearch: false,
tooltip: false,
click: function (event, data) {
alert(data . node + '---' + data . node . key + '---' + data . node . title + '---');
}
});
});
this alert when i click in any level. so how can i did it?
您可以使用data.node.getLevel()
从任何节点询问级别。如果将其放入 if 语句中,则可以按级别过滤。
有关详细信息,请参阅 the documentation of fancytree
祝你好运